1. Presentation: Panopoly and the future of Drupal's user interface

Panopoly is an awesome Drupal distribution that enables an amazing modern user interface. Through the magic that is panels (and its related modules), content editors can move content, reorganize blocks on individual pages, remove content from individual pages- and its all easy as pie. Many of these improvements are also making it into the Drupal 8 Blocks & Layouts initiative. Mike Herchel will be giving this presenation.

2. Presentation: Debugging with the witchcraft that is Xdebug!

In this presentation, Steve Clay will lay down the witchcraft that is Xdebug. X debug PHP extension for powerful debugging. It supports stack and function traces, profiling information and memory allocation and script execution analysis. Steve will explain how it can be used to fix general Drupal and performance issues.

1. Presentation: Drupal 7 Render Arrays (of DOOM!)

In this presentation, Brandon Ratzloff will present on "Render Arrays" or "Renderable Arrays", which are the building blocks of a Drupal page. A render array is an associative array which conforms to the standards and data structures used in Drupal's theme rendering system.

Post all Florida meetups on meetup.com?

Hey everybody,

Erik Bladwin (yes, that's the proper spelling as far as I'm concerned) and I recently took part in a DrupalCon Portland session entitled <a href="https://portland2013.drupal.org/session/making-drupal-meetups-and-events-rock>Making Drupal Meetups and Events Rock. As part of our preparation we, along with the other panelists, set up an online survey about Drupal meetups. One of the more surprising datapoints that came out of it was over 50% of the 161 respondents indicated that meetup.com was how people learned about their meetups. Perhaps we're missing an opportunity to grow the Florida community even more.

I know that in Brevard County, we're not using meetup.com. I'm not sure about the other local meetups around the state, but I think it's time that we make sure that we're all reaching as many Florida Drupaleros as possible.

1. Drupal Distribution Roundup

Roland Riddell (@r0ls) will be giving a 10,000 feet overview of the Drupal distribution landscape. Drupal distributions are full copies of Drupal that include themes, modules, and libraries that enable you to quickly set up a site for a specialized purpose such as academic, business, government, nonprofit, publishing, social, etc in just a few steps.
